A highly significant use of AI in the field of copywriting is specifically in the domain of hyper-personalized marketing content. With algorithms that can segment audiences based on behavior, interests, and demographics, content creators are empowered to produce tailored messaging that resonates on a personal level. AI goes beyond simply generating text—it intelligently reshapes it, ensuring every variation fits the user’s mindset and moment. Such finely tuned content significantly increases user engagement while simultaneously lowering bounce rates, both of which are essential for measuring the performance of digital campaigns.
A further advantage of AI-enhanced content creation is its direct impact on SEO performance. State-of-the-art tools carry out live keyword tracking, evaluate rival content strategies, and offer guidance on ideal keyword usage while keeping the content reader-friendly. The result is content that captivates human readers while meeting search engine criteria. Since AI tools constantly evolve by studying algorithm shifts and user behavior trends, they can enhance SEO tactics with unmatched accuracy and consistency.
When it comes to eCommerce platforms and digital retail operations, AI-generated product descriptions and ad copy are proving to be indispensable. With the ability to scale across thousands of items, they produce targeted, persuasive copy that mirrors both the product’s details and the shopper’s motivation. More importantly, they can conduct A/B testing at scale, determining which variations drive the most conversions. Given how fast consumer decisions are made, AI equips businesses with both rapid response and data-backed accuracy.
